Black Meteors train ahead of game against Japan [PHOTOS]

Ebo Osei by Ebo Osei
June 4, 2021
Reading Time: 2 mins read

The Black Meteors held their first training at Fukuoka Best Denki Stadium in Tokyo Thursday ahead of the double-header friendly games against the Olympic team of Japan and Korea.

One member of the team tested positive for Covid-19 on arrival in Japan but he has since been isolated and the other members of the team allowed to continue preparing for the game.

The first game will take place on Saturday, June 5 at 19:25GMT at Fukuoka Best stadium in Tokyo.

The Squad:

Goalkeepers: Richmond Ayi (Hearts of Oak), William Esso (Vision FC)

Defenders: Samuel Ashie Quaye (Great Olympics), Frank Assinki (HB Koge), Frank Amoabeng (Cerignola), Ibrahim Moro (Asante Kotoko), Uzair Alhassan (Tamale Utrecht), Abdulai Sabit (Getafe CF)

Midfield: Emmanuel Essiam (Berekum Chelsea), Frimpong Boateng (King Faisal), Patrick Mensah (Heart of Lions), Kwame Poku (Colchester United), Osman Bukari (Genk)

Forwards: Jonah Attuquaye (Legon Cities), Percious Boah (Dreams FC), Samuel Obeng Gyabaa (Real Oviedo), Joselpho Barnes (Schalke 04), Diawusie Taylor (Karela United FC), Samuel Boakye (Eleven Wonders)
